2. Ecological analysis – Ekološka analiza
The analysis of plant life forms showed that the Rivanj flora is dominated by therop­hytes (152 taxa, 43.93 %) and hemicryptophytes (84, 24.28 %) (Fig. 2). The spectrum of life forms on the island of Rivanj coincides to the greatest extent with the spectrum of other Adriatic islands and the Mediterranean (see Tab. 2).
3. Phytogeographical analysis – Fitogeografska analiza
The flora of the island of Rivanj is dominated by plants of the Mediterranean (148 taxa, 42.77%) and South European floral elements (57, 16.47%), which is understandable given the Mediterranean climate and geographical location of the island. The dominance of plants of the Mediterranean flora element has also been established for the other Adriatic islands: Silba (Bogdanović et al. 2013), Rava (Pandža & Milović 2008), Vrgada (Piljac-Kosović & Pandža 2009). There is a large share of widespread plants (63, 18.21%), cultivated and adventitious plants (45, 13.01%) (Tab. 3). The share of cultivated and adventitious plants is the result of the author’s approach that in addition to native and naturalised taxa, the list of flora also includes taxa that spread subspontaneously from cultivation.
4. Endemic, endangered, strictly protected and invasive taxa – Endemične, ugrožene, strogo zaštićene i invazivne svojte
There are four endemic taxa in the flora of Rivanj, and four taxa that are included in one of the IUCN categories (Nikolić & Topić 2005). Critically endangered (CR) is Lathyrus ochrus, endangered (EN) Carex extensa, and two taxa are in the vulnerable category: Orchis tridentata and Parapholis incurva (Tab. 4).
